Shakira has announced her first tour in six years, which includes a stop in South Florida at the Kaseya Center in Miami on November 20. The tour, titled “Las Mujeras Ya No Lloran World Tour,” comprises 14 shows across North America, and marks Shakira’s return to touring since 2018.

The news was revealed by the singer during a surprise appearance at the Coachella Valley Music and Arts Festival last weekend.

Shakira, who resides in Miami Beach, last performed in Miami in 2018. She famously shared the stage with Jennifer Lopez at the Super Bowl LIV halftime show at Hard Rock Stadium in February 2020. Tickets for Shakira’s Miami show will be available for sale starting Monday at 10 a.m., with presale tickets offered to members of Shakira’s fan club, the “Wolfpack,” on Friday at 10 a.m. Interested fans can sign up for presale access until Wednesday at 11:59 p.m.

This album is Shakira’s first studio recording since 2017’s “El Dorado.” Released last month, “Las Mujeras Ya No Lloran” debuted at No. 1 on Billboard’s Latin American and Latin pop album charts. The album takes its name from Shakira’s latest album, which translates to “Women No Longer Cry.”
